pLenti6.3-D133p53a (R273H)
(Plasmid
#259518)
-
PurposeExpresses a human p53 isoform (containing a cancer-associated mutation) in mammalian cells

Backbone
-
Vector backbonepLenti6.3/TO/V5-DEST
-
Backbone manufacturerInvitrogen (Thermo Fisher Scientific)
- Backbone size w/o insert (bp) 7521
- Total vector size (bp) 8344
-
Vector typeMammalian Expression, Lentiviral
-
Selectable markersBlasticidin
Growth in Bacteria
-
Bacterial Resistance(s)Ampicillin, 100 μg/mL
-
Growth Temperature37°C
-
Growth Strain(s)NEB Stable
-
Copy numberHigh Copy
Gene/Insert
-
Gene/Insert nameDelta133p53alpha
-
SpeciesH. sapiens (human)
-
Insert Size (bp)823
-
MutationChanged Arginine 273 (numbering on NM_000546.6) to Histidine
-
GenBank IDNM_001126115.2
-
Tag
/ Fusion Protein
- FLAG (N terminal on insert)
Cloning Information
- Cloning method Restriction Enzyme
- 5′ cloning site SpeI (not destroyed)
- 3′ cloning site Mlu I (not destroyed)
- 5′ sequencing primer CMV-Forward
- 3′ sequencing primer Internal
